43 Precinct

Sunday, December 17 at 7:47 a.m. — Cops received a report of a robbery that appears to be a part of a pattern. A black male weighing about 180 to 200 pounds approached a 92-year-old woman in front of 1372 Stratford Avenue and put his hand over her face. He took the victim’s purse and threw her to the ground. Her purse contained about $40 in cash, a Metro Card, identification and keys. He then fled the scene. The victim had minor injuries but did not seek medical attention.

44 Precinct

Monday, December 18 at 2:36 p.m — Cops responded to an assault inside an apartment at 1417 Grand Concourse. They found a 59-year-old woman lying unresponsive and face up on the kitchen floor. EMS responded and pronounced the victim dead on arrival. The New York City Medical Examiner’s office will determine the cause of death.

45 Precinct

Monday, November 27 at 6 p.m. — Three individuals approached a 27-year-old man near 2430 Tratman Avenue.

They surrounded a male victim. One of the assailants smacked the victim and grabbed a bag containing a cell phone, with all three fleeing on bicycles.

The victim was not injured.

Saturday, December 16 at 6:50 a.m. — Police received a report about a dispute involving two groups of men at 2245 Westchester Avenue. In total, about five to seven men were engaged in the altercation.

One of the individuals in one of the groups punched another individual in the second group. Individuals from both groups then took out guns and began firing at each other. After the gunfire, members of both of the groups fled on foot to parts unknown.

48 Precinct

Sunday, December 17 at 3:28 p.m.– Cops responded to a 911 call of a severely injured man near 786 E. 182nd Street.

When cops got to the scene, they found EMS providing care to a 27-year-old man with lower body injuries. EMS took the man to St. Barnabas Hospital. At the hospital he was pronounced dead.
